Output 121132850ec6be6627d9758a169fc171425112fc61cf02fa424783cc56e6974a:1

value
55325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e2d41be4292d1cee5e599bde09460de908749a1 OP_EQUAL
address
37Mn2wDDbB16wQoggLLpMJYB2tZDsebf5B
transaction
121132850ec6be6627d9758a169fc171425112fc61cf02fa424783cc56e6974a
spent
false